Augmented reality representation of the Jem-EUSO experiment for the 34th International Cosmic Ray Conference (ICRC) 2015, The Hague, The Netherlands.
Jem-EUSO is a new type of observatory that will utilize very large volumes of the earth's atmosphere as a detector of the most energetic particles in the Universe.
The marker for the app is JEM-EUSO icon as present here.
JEM-EUSO (Jem for Japanese Experiment Module and EUSO for "Extreme Universe Space Observatory") observes the brief flashes of light in the earth's atmosphere caused by particles arriving from deep space. The key element of the sensor is a very wide-field, very fast, large-lense telescope that can detect extreme energy particles with energy above 10^19 eV
